Special
Medal of the European Parliament presented by the European
Parliament on 19 July 1975. |
|
| |
|
2. |
|
IAUP Peace Award, in
recognition of His Majesty's dedication to higher education
and promotion of peace in Southeast Asia presented by the
International Association of University Presidents, Seoul,
Korea, on 8 September 1986. |
|
| |
|
3. |
|
Gold Medal award for His Majesty's outstanding
leadership in rural development presented by the Asian Institute
of Technology (AIT) on 21 July 1987. |
|
| |
|
4. |
|
William J. Donovan Medal, Award of Friendship
OSS, New York, U.S.A.presented by the Office of Strategic
Services on 29 October 1987. |
|
| |
|
5. |
|
Gold Medal
to commemorate the occasion of the Joint Academic Meeting
between the Royal College of Surgeons of Thailand and Royal
College of Surgeons of England, presented by the Royal College
of Surgeons of England on 3 October 1989. |
|
| |
|
6. |
|
Rotary International Award of Honour presented
by Rotary International, Illinois, U.S.A. on 17 August 1991.
|
|
| |
|
7. |
|
Philae Medal, in recognition of His Majesty's
devotion to rural development and people's well-being, presented
by UNESCO, Paris on 2 December 1991. |
|
| |
|
8. |
|
UNEP Gold Medal of Distinction, in recognition
of long, dedicated, exemplary and eminent contributions to
the improvement of the environment and nature conservation,
presented by UNEP, Nairobi, Kenya on 4 November 1992. |
|
| |
|
9. |
|
Health-for-All Gold
Medal, in recognition of His Majesty's outstanding contributions
to achievement of the social goal of health for all by the
year 2000, presented by WHO, Geneva on 24 November 1992. |
|
| |
|
10. |
|
Natura Pro Futura Medal for the conservation
of biodiversity, presented by the International Society of
Chemical Ecology (ISCE) on 26 January 1993. |
|
| |
|
11. |
|
International Merit Award, in recognition
of His Majesty's contribution to the use of vetiver for soil
conservation and environmental improvement, presented by the
International Erosion Control Association on 25 February 1993. |
|
| |
|
12. |
|
Award of Recognition of technical and
development accomplishment in the promotion of the vetiver
technology international, presented by World Bank on 30 October
1993. |
|
| |
|
13. |
|
Award of appreciation, in recognition
of His Majesty's outstanding contributions to drug control
efforts in Thailand, presented by United Nations International
Drug Control Programme (UNDCP) on 12 December 1994. |
|
| |
|
14. |
|
Agricola
Medal, in recognition of His Majesty's devotion to the well-being
and happiness of all people in Thailand, particularly those
who till the soil, tend the waters and nurture the forests,
presented by FAO on 6 December 1995. |
|
| |
|
15. |
|
International
Rice Award Medal, in recognition of His Majesty's passionate
and personal interest in and devotion to the well-being of
rice farmers and consumers, presented by International Rice
Research Institute (IRRI) on 5 June 1996. |
|
| |
|
16. |
|
Presidential
Citation for Humanitarian Service presented by Rotary International
on 24 October 1996. |
|
| |
|
17. |
|
Partnering
for World Health Award, in recognition of His Majesty's efforts
to promote the prevention and cure of chest diseases in Thailand,
presented by American College of Chest Physicians, on 13 November
1996. |
|
| |
|
18. |
|
Award of
recognition of His Majesty's strong support for meteorology
and operational hydrology, presented by World Meteorological
Organization on 18 February 1997. |
|
| |
|
19. |
|
ICCIDD Gold
Medal, in recognition of His Majesty's leadership, guidance
and direction to the National IDD Control Project, presented
by International Council for the Control of Iodine Deficiency
Disorders (ICCIDD) on 25 June 1997. |
|
| |
|
20. |
|
Plaque of
Honour, in recognition of His Majesty's literary works, presented
by the Organizing Committee of S.E.A. Write Awards on 8 July
1997. |
|
| |
|
21. |
|
Gold Medal
Award, in recognition of His Majesty's long, invaluable contributions
to global lung health, presented by the International Union
Against Tuberculosis and Lung Disease (IUATLD) on 24 November
1998. |
|
| |
|
22. |
|
Lions Humanitarian
Award, in recognition of His Majesty's passionate and personal
interest in, and devotion to, improving the quality of life
and well-being of the Thai people, especially in the areas
of health and education, presented by the International Association
of Lions Clubs on 3 March 1999. |
|
| |
|
23. |
|
Telefood
Medal, in recognition of His Majesty's dedication to Thailand's
agricultural development, with the aim of raising the farmers'
standard of living and establishing food security, presented
by FAO on 8 December 1999. |
|
| |
|
24. |
|
Sanford
Medal, in recognition of His Majesty's preserving of the musical
culture of Thailand through education and performance, presented
by Yale University School of Music on 18 January 2000. |
|
| |
|
25. |
|
Lalaounis
Cup, in recognition of His Majesty's outstanding merit in
the course of athleticism and His Majesty's faithfulness to
the Olympic Ideal, presented by the IOC on 19 February 2000. |
|
| |
|
26. |
|
WHO Plaque,
in recognition of His Majesty's unstinting and powerful moral
leadership and example in public health, presented by WHO
on 31 May 2000. |
|
| |
|
27. |
|
Merite de
l'Invention, in recognition of His Majesty's outstanding services
to the course of progress and His Majesty's assistance to
the inventions, presented by the Belgian Chamber of Inventors
on 5 June 2000. |
|
| |
|
28. |
|
The Berkeley
Medal, in recognition of His Majesty's remarkable devotion
to the people of Thailand and for the great contributions
toward the political stability and economic vitality of the
country, presented by the University of California, Berkeley,
U.S.A. on 2 November 2000. |
|
| |
|
29. |
|
49th World
Exhibition of Innovation, Research and New Technology presented
by Organizing Committee of Brussels Eureka 2000, on 16 February
2001. |
|
| |
|
30. |
|
Golden Shining
Symbol of World Leadership in recognition of His Majesty's
outstanding support for Thai boxing and all sports in Thailand,
presented by World Boxing Council on 26 November 2001. |
|
| |
|
31. |
|
UN-Habitat
Scroll of Honour Award (special citation) in recognition of
His Majesty's outstanding contribution to sustaining habitats
and improving the quality of the Thai people's lives, presented
by United Nations Human Settlements Programme on 25 February
2004. |
|
| |
|
32. |
|
Golden Ear
of Paddy, commemorating the outstanding leadership in Rural
Development of His Majesty the King, presented by Asia-Pacific
Rural and Agricultural, Credit Association Bangkok on 23 May
2005. |
|
| |
|
33. |
|
UNDP Human
Development Lifetime Achievement Award in recognition of the
global relevance of his call for a sufficiency approach to
development, presented by United Nations Development Programme
on 26 May 2006. |
|
| |
|
34. |
|
The first
Dr. Norman E. Borlaug Medallion in recognition of His Majesty’s
outstanding humanitarian service in alleviating starvation
and poverty, presented by the World Food Prize Foundation
on July 23, 2007. |
